What is the Grievance Investigation Form?
The Grievance Investigation Form serves as a critical tool for documenting employee grievances in the workplace. This form plays a significant role in the overall grievance process by ensuring proper documentation of various incidents that affect employees. One of its key functions is to aid union representatives in formally addressing these grievances.
This form includes essential features such as sections designated for detailing incidents, collecting witness statements, and noting management responses. It ensures a comprehensive and organized approach to grievance management, which is vital for both employee satisfaction and workplace harmony.

Who is eligible to use the Grievance Investigation Form?
Union representatives, employees facing grievances, and HR personnel are eligible to use the Grievance Investigation Form. It's designed for documenting issues within workplace settings.
Are there any deadlines for submitting this form?
Deadlines for submitting the Grievance Investigation Form may vary by company policy. It's important to check with your union or HR department for specific timelines.
How can I submit the Grievance Investigation Form?
After filling out the Grievance Investigation Form in pdfFiller, you can submit it electronically through the platform or download it and email or deliver it to your HR department or union representative.
What supporting documents do I need when submitting this form?
Typically, supporting documents may include witness statements, email correspondence regarding the grievance, and any relevant contracts or employee handbooks. Review your company’s requirements for exact documentation.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include leaving fields blank, providing vague descriptions of the grievance, and failing to include witness information. Be thorough and precise to avoid delays in processing.
How long does it take for my grievance to be processed?
Processing times for grievances can vary widely based on company policies and the complexity of the issue. Generally, you can expect a response within a few weeks.
What should I do if my grievance is not addressed?
If your grievance is not addressed in a timely manner, follow up with your union representative or HR department for an update. Ensure you have documentation of your submission for reference.
